“What is needed is some type of model that provides guidance or direction to strategic managers, yet incorporates learning and change. If strategy making can be approached in a disciplined way, then there will be an increased likelihood of its successful implementation. A model or map of how strategy may be developed will help organizations view their strategies in a cohesive, integrated, and systematic way.20 Without a model or map, managers run the risk of becoming totally incoherent, confused in perception, and muddled in practice.”
Peter M. Ginter, The Strategic Management of Health Care Organizations
